Description
FNIP2 antibody LS-C166200 is an unconjugated rabbit polyclonal antibody to human FNIP2 (aa776-804). Validated for Flow, IHC and WB.
Target
Human FNIP2
Synonyms
FNIP2 | FNIP1-like protein | FNIPL | MAPO1 | KIAA1450
Host
Rabbit
Reactivity
Human (tested or 100% immunogen sequence identity)
Clonality
Polyclonal
Conjugations
Unconjugated
Purification
Protein A purified
Modifications
Unmodified
Epitope
aa776-804
Specificity
This FNIP2 antibody is generated from rabbits imm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 776-804 amino acids from the C-terminal region of human FNIP2.
Applications
  • IHC
  • IHC - Paraffin (1:50 - 1:100)
  • Western blot (1:1000)
  • Flow Cytometry (1:10 - 1:50)
Performing IHC? See our complete line of Immunohistochemistry Reagents including antigen retrieval solutions, blocking agents ABC Detection Kits and polymers, biotinylated secondary antibodies, substrates and more.
Presentation
PBS, 0.09% Sodium Azide
Storage
Maintain refrigerated at 2°C to 8°C for up to 6 months. For long term storage store at -20°C.
